// GEANT4 Class header file
//
// G4VRadioactiveDecay
//
// Authors: F. Lei and P.R. Truscott
// Date: 15 June 2000
//
// 9 August 2017 D.H. Wright (SLAC) introduced multi-threaded mode
// 30 May 2024 V. Ivanchenko rename the class
//
// Description: This class is the base for simulation of radioactive
// decays. It performs alpha, beta, gamma, electron capture,
// and isomeric transition decays of radioactive nuclei.

class G4VRadioactiveDecay : public G4VRestDiscreteProcess
{
// class description
// Implementation of the radioactive decay process which simulates the
// decays of radioactive nuclei. These nuclei are submitted to RDM as
// G4Ions. The required half-lives and decay schemes are retrieved from
// the Radioactivity database which was derived from ENSDF.
// All decay products are submitted back to the particle tracking process
// through the G4ParticleChangeForRadDecay object.
// class description - end
